Polychrome: when champagne becomes the common thread of a corporate meal
In the heart of the historic cellars of Maison Taittinger in Reims, a still-confidential restaurant is reinventing the corporate lunch experience around a simple and radical idea: letting champagne guide every bite.
Polychrome is not just another restaurant in Reims. Nestled within the depths of the Maison Taittinger, in the UNESCO-listed cellars of Saint-Nicaise, it immediately establishes itself as an extraordinary venue for companies seeking a memorable experience. Here, the business meal becomes a vibrant, participatory, sensory moment: each guest freely pairs the dishes with the different vintages, turning lunch into a true gastronomic playground.
The venue embraces a deliberate exclusivity, opening only for lunch and aiming to offer less volume but a deeper experience. Polychrome caters to teams looking to step off the beaten path and provide their collaborators with a moment that fosters connection as much as it stimulates curiosity.

The signature of a Michelin-starred chef at the service of emotion
Behind the scenes at Polychrome, Chef Charles Coulombeau brings a modern, precise, and bold cuisine designed to interact with the cuvées of Maison Taittinger. Textures, acidity, aromas: each dish resonates with the champagne, creating a tasting dynamic that the teams explore together, at their own pace.

A heritage gem in the heart of champagne
The Saint-Nicaise cellars, carved into the Champagne chalk and classified by UNESCO, provide a unique architectural setting: both solemn and warm, steeped in a history that instantly adds depth to every moment shared here. Maison Taittinger, with its benchmark cuvées and vision of Champagne, serves as a strong narrative thread that the teams naturally embrace.
Reims is accessible from Paris in less than an hour by TGV, making it an ideal destination for an off-site event day.
